I implemented a marching cubes algorithm which decomposes each cube
into 5 tetrahedrons.  As Bradley Payne says, there are no ambiguities.
My implementation is public domain (but I dont know whether it is
different enough from the patented marching cubes algorithm to not
infringe).  You can get the code from NCSA DataSlice by anonymous ftp
to ftp.ncsa.uiuc.edu.
